Output eca14951ee4991f1fbfc14ace0b0cb99733f9a026afc7313c0b64d22a5b2cc5b:2

value
199600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c764071dbb5a7cffe07cd5caab3e9552b67b2e1 OP_EQUAL
address
37Ci8KzkqDroDRJSAfE8ZjB8HkdrXVwc1y
transaction
eca14951ee4991f1fbfc14ace0b0cb99733f9a026afc7313c0b64d22a5b2cc5b
spent
true